The word hypoallergenic comes from two words. Hypo implies low or lowered, while allergenic comes from the word allergen, a substance that can activate an action in the immune system. Allergens trigger allergic reactions, even in pet dogs.

If you put the 2 together, it makes hypo-allergen, which means reduced irritants. So in a sense, hypoallergenic dog food is dog food with fewer food components that might be an irritant to many dogs.


The common food allergens discovered in dog food are wheat, beef, and dairy. That is why most hypoallergenic dog food in the market is free from these components. For incredibly delicate pets, there are also grain-free alternatives stripped of all grain components.

If your canine may have food allergy signs, its best to look at your existing dog food component list. Beef is the most common allergen for pets. A canine is less most likely to be allergic to all types of grain, which is why it is best to look at dog food options that do not consist of beef, in some cases even dairy first.

If youre having problems figuring the specific irritant activating your pet dog, you might go for hypoallergenic dog foods that are grain-free or even a limited-ingredient diet.

How is a Food Allergy Diagnosed in Dogs?

There are two methods to identify food allergies in dogs, and this is done by doing a food trial utilizing hypoallergenic dog food utilizing novel protein or utilizing hydrolyzed protein.

Novel protein is a sort of protein that your pet dog hasn't had previously, while hydrolyzed protein is essentially broken down animal proteins that are indistinguishable as allergens by the immune system. Whatever your option of hypoallergenic dog food is, you should feed it to your canine for a period of 8 to 10 weeks. During these weeks, evaluate your dogs response to the dog food.

After a couple of weeks, pet dogs normally have their food allergies enhanced. Other dog breeds may take longer than typical. Always remember ONLY to feed them the hypoallergenic dog food.

When this procedure is done, you may be ready to identify your canine. Do a difficulty diet plan by feeding your dog their initial dog food to confirm your diagnosis and be warned that the symptoms will return at around two weeks after feeding the original diet. Certain procedures can now be required to know which component needs to be prevented.

Canine Allergies and Dry Itchy Skin from Other Sources

Food isn't the significant cause of dietary and skin allergies, contrary to typical assumption.

The fact is ...

Food allergies represent just 10% of all allergies in dogs.2.

They're just the 3rd most widespread cause, tracking only allergic reactions and fleas to the environment.

Anytime a pet exhibits any proof of an allergic response, such as dry scratchy skin, food is the very first thing that is blamed.

Is it possible that you have a food allergic reaction? Or is it a case of food intolerance?

Food allergies and food intolerances are not the same thing.

When a pet dog's immune system incorrectly perceives a specific food ingredient as dangerous, it is called a food allergic reaction.

The immune system then produces defense antibodies to combat the getting into invader (the food).

Additionally ...

Rather than an immunological reaction, food intolerance is a digestive concern.

When a dog's gastrointestinal system is not able to digest a certain active ingredient, this is referred to as intolerance.

Lactose intolerance, for example, is a frequent ailment in which a dog is unable to absorb lactose (a sugar discovered in milk).

Digestion distress, gas, bloating, queasiness, throwing up, or diarrhea are some of the symptoms of food intolerance.

When again ...

The symptoms of a milk intolerance are similar to those of stomach discomfort, let's use milk as an example.

Signs such as gas, bloating, and diarrhea might be present.

A genuine milk allergic reaction, on the other hand, would set off an immunological action (for example, itching or a rash).

Identifying Your Dog's Allergies


How can you figure out which irritants are causing your canine's symptoms? A veterinarian-conducted skin or blood allergic reaction test is the greatest requirement, and it might be life-changing for pups with severe allergies. Due to the fact that they're usually expensive, there's a growing market for at-home dog allergy test packages, not all of which are reputable.

A removal diet plan is the most cost-effective and extensive technique to identify which foods your animal is allergic to.

You'll select one component from your family pet's food to get rid of utilizing an elimination diet. A lot of pet parents start with a protein considering that it's statistically more likely to be the source of the issue. If your pet's present diet plan consists of chicken, for instance, you'll relocate to a hypoallergenic dog food that does not consist of chicken and rather depends upon another protein, such as salmon or duck.

After that, you'll have to wait six to 8 weeks to see if your family pet's allergy symptoms disappear. Go on to the next active ingredient on your list and continue the process if they don't. It can be confusing and time-consuming, which is why you ought to consult your veterinarian immediately; an experienced professional can assist you prevent costly mistakes and grasp the information you're getting.
